首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

指示机器人是否在聊天室或PM中响应

是一种决定机器人是否对聊天室或私人消息作出回应的设置。这项功能通常用于控制机器人在特定环境下的行为,以保持对话的秩序和合理性。

具体而言,当指示机器人在聊天室或PM中响应时,机器人会在这些场景中回答用户的提问、执行指令或提供相关信息。这使得用户可以与机器人进行实时交互,获取所需的信息或执行特定任务。

对于聊天室来说,指示机器人响应可以用于创建自动回复机制,提供实时的问答服务,解决常见问题或提供特定功能。同时,机器人也可以监测聊天室中的不当行为或恶意内容,及时进行处理和举报。

在私人消息中,指示机器人响应可以提供个性化的帮助和支持。机器人可以回答用户的问题、提供建议、执行任务或者与用户进行简单的对话。这种方式更加私密和直接,能够满足用户的个人需求。

作为一个云计算领域的专家和开发工程师,推荐腾讯云提供的相关产品如下:

  1. "腾讯云智能闲聊API" - 提供基于人工智能的自然语言处理能力,用于处理聊天室和私人消息中的对话内容,实现智能回复和问答功能。链接地址:https://cloud.tencent.com/product/nlp
  2. "腾讯云云服务器CVM" - 提供弹性计算能力,用于搭建和运行聊天室或私人消息处理的服务器环境。链接地址:https://cloud.tencent.com/product/cvm
  3. "腾讯云消息队列CMQ" - 提供消息传递服务,用于实现聊天室或私人消息的异步处理和分发。链接地址:https://cloud.tencent.com/product/cmq

通过使用这些腾讯云产品,您可以在聊天室或私人消息中实现机器人的智能回复和交互功能,为用户提供全面且高效的服务体验。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

java8 .stream().anyMatch allMatch noneMatch用法,判断某元素是否list某集合全部都是某元素,或是否不在list,统计list元素

count);     // 4 } 其中判断条件可修改:     boolean anyMatch = list.stream().anyMatch(f -> f.equals(1)); 1.判断是否存在某个值...  //判断集合listusername是否存在张三这个值,存在返回true         boolean bool = list.stream().anyMatch(a->a.getUserName...().equals("张三")); 2.过滤list某个实体类的某个元素值   //过滤集合list中含有username为张三的值,结果集为过滤后的集合(全是包含张三的对象)         List...(userinfo.getUserName()+"------------"+userinfo.getPassword());              }          } 3.替换list某个实体类的某个元素值...true;         }).collect(Collectors.toList());         System.out.println("list2 : " + list); 4.收集集合某个元素的值并逗号分割成字符串

6.6K20

如何在Ubuntu 14.04上为IRC安装Lita Chat Bot

介绍 许多现代DevOps团队聊天室周围建立了越来越多的基础设施。有很多聊天室,从商业选项(如HipChat和Slack)到DIY选项(如IRCJabber / XMPP)。...Lita完全用Ruby编写,可以HipChat,Campfire和IRC等多种聊天室中使用。它的实用程序主要来自您可以添加到其中的插件,可以执行诸如执行Google搜索部署网站之类的操作。...第三步 - 连接到频道 在这一步,我们将启动机器人并设置管理员。 确保您使用您选择的IRC客户端Web客户端连接到IRC,并且您所在的频道是您希望Lita加入的频道。然后,启动你的机器人。...该respawn行告诉Upstart如果它被中断崩溃重新启动机器人respawn limit防止从重生UPSTART如果机器人在5秒钟内,这指示一个更大的问题的崩溃的10倍。...结论 本教程,我们使用插件和Upstart脚本安装和配置了Lita。使用独特的机器人名称和Upstart脚本,您甚至可以不同的聊天室中使用不同的插件运行多个机器人

2K10
  • 常见状态码

    HTTP 状态码 1xx:指示信息–表示请求已接收,继续处理 2xx:成功–表示请求已被成功接收、理解、接受 3xx:重定向–要完成请求必须进行更进一步的操作 4xx:客户端错误–请求有语法错误请求无法实现...21406 不在该讨论组。 22406 不在该群组。 22408 群组已被禁言。 23406 不在该聊天室。 23408 聊天室已被禁言。...您可以我们 iOS 开发文档搜索到 ATS 设置。 30007 导航 HTTP 请求失败。建立连接的临时错误码,SDK 会做好自动重连,开发者无须处理。...请检查您 App 的 BundleID 是否正确。 31008 App Key 被封禁已删除。请检查您使用的 App Key 是否正确。 31009 用户被封禁。...33001 SDK 没有初始化,使用 SDK 任何功能之前,必须先调用 Init。 33002 数据库错误,请检查您使用的 Token 和 userId 是否正确。

    2.3K30

    (转)Python在线多人多聊天室服务器

    输入昵称登陆、退出服务器、选择聊天室 ChatRoom:聊天室。...进入聊天室、查看聊天室在线用户、广播消息、返回大厅 ChatSession:为每一个用户会话创建实例,保持用户昵称,处理服务器与客户端的消息传递 Server:服务器。...__init__(self, sock) self.set_terminator(‘\r\n’) self.data = [] self.client_name = ” 用户登录、退出: 用户大厅、三个聊天室直接的切换...如果消息是以\开头,通过 getattr 方法检查所在房间是否有对应的do_方法,如果有,执行,否则,提示命令未知。 而对于普通的聊天消息,默认通过do_broadcast方法广播给聊天室其他用户。...found_terminator(self): ”’ 将 从用户接收到的消息 发给 房间的消息处理函数 进行处理 ”’ line = ”.join(self.data) # 将所有发来的消息放入 line

    2K50

    5.5.1 chatOps解决方案(2)

    - 研发人员持续集成过程,需要反复进行代码提交,包括代码合并、检查指标是否正常等操作性工作。...所以他们命令行开发了hubot机器人,协助他们完成上述操作性工作,我理解这个机器人的前身应该是一个简单的“问答+命令执行”的解决方案。...接下来,这个解决思路,整合到了IM聊天软件,聊天软件增加了一个虚拟的机器人角色,与这个机器人交互可以与后端的服务进行交互。...slack channel的聊天输入窗口中输入“/+命令”,你可以快速匹配到相应命令,调用后台服务API,获得后端服务,相当于有一个7*24小时的服务助手,聊天室这种扁平高效的工具连接人、后台服务...但如果你们的IM扩展性不强,则要进行相应的妥协,放弃一些能力,比如企业微信开放的接口则不多,聊天室的回调、监听,以及聊天室根据输入的模糊匹配等有意思的交互及能力无法实现。

    1.4K20

    用腾讯轻量云搭建在线聊天室

    现在又有新的玩法 --- 那就是搭建一个在线聊天室,使用的是一个叫做Fiora的开源在线聊天室。...面板应用商店,搜索“node.js”安装PM2管理器 安装 MongoDB bt面板应用商店,搜索“MongoDB”安装MongoDB数据库 安装 redis bt面板应用商店,搜索“redis...进入在线控制台输入命令bt重置密码和用户名,登录bt面板后创建一个站点(例如 chat.idc.moe) 记住这个目录,等会要用于放Fiora(当然你想丢哪都行,Nginx只是反代的作用) 下载Fiora 目录打开...管理器”添加Fiora: 启动后请记住端口号,测试 http://服务器ip:端口号 是否正常联通 Nginx反向代理 返回bt面板的网站,选择对应站点,反向代理,添加以下规则: 其中 8080 端口请改成...PM2管理器的对应端口即可 效果 fiora 是一款有趣的聊天应用.

    4.3K50

    【ChatOps系列】ChatOps简介

    这种工作方式带来的好处显而易见: 实现持续快速交付 能够降低人力成本 但很大程度上,DevOps 更多是指开发群体之间的一种协作模式(通常也开发人员实施),随着全行业的发展和人力成本的攀升,团队所有角色间贯通的升级版...ChatOps 主要由三个部分构成:聊天室(控制中心)、机器人(连接中心)、基础设施,基础设施主要是支撑我们业务运行的各种服务与工具,构建 ChatOps 时主要需要选择聊天室机器人,国外早期的工作沟通工具...GitHub 团队内部实现的 ChatOps 与一个叫做 Hubot 的机器人框架密切相关,Hubot 提供很多聊天机器人所需的基础设施,借助 Hubot 框架能比较方便的和自己编写的功能自己的系统对接...在这期间会开发相关机器人脚本及相关服务组件,可以形成项目会发布 GitHub 上,不能形成项目的会在文章,最后所有实验相关代码均可在 GitHub 上 chatops_experiment 获取。...测试需要自动部署的项目会单独存储一个账号/组织下面,具体详见每个章节。

    4.5K30

    Slack 的商业模式

    它是公司的聊天室,它代替电子邮件作为主要的通信和共享方法。这是一个协作中心,团队可以不考虑大小的情况下共同努力完成任务。 Slack是Microsoft和Windows的霸权崩溃之际推出的。...机器人 Slack,有各种各样的机器人用于不同的目的。有Slackbot可以帮助记笔记和设置提醒。有DiggBot可以帮助向频道传递有趣的网站和新闻。还有其他几个机器人。...该公司将其收入的很大一部分用于营销和销售,很难说不久的将来是否会获利。话虽如此,由于用户坚守且客户流失率不高,许多专家将这种损失称为未来利润的投资。...机器人在Slack执行什么功能? 处于松弛状态的漫游器可以对发布的消息做出反应,更改频道并执行许多其他活动。当这些事件发生时,数据有效负载将被发送到机器人,它可以使用该数据形成有用的响应。...要使Slack应用程序移动设备上运行,所需的操作系统为iOS(11.1更高版本)Android(4.4更高版本)

    2.3K30

    3分钟使用 WebSocket 搭建属于自己的聊天室(WebSocket 原理、应用解析)

    较小的数据传输开销: WebSocket 的数据帧相比于 HTTP 请求报文较小,减少了每个请求传输的开销,特别适用于需要频繁通信的应用。...推送服务: 用于实现消息推送服务,向客户端主动推送更新通知。...同样响应头中包含 Upgrade: websocket 和 Connection: Upgrade,以及一些其他的 WebSocket 特定的头字段,例如 Sec-WebSocket-Accept,用于验证握手的合法性...Mask(1比特): 指示是否使用掩码对负载进行掩码操作。Payload Length: 指定数据的长度。如果小于 126 字节,直接表示数据的长度。...关闭连接WebSocket 是全双工通信,当客户端发送关闭请求时,服务端不一定立即响应,而是等服务端也同意关闭时再进行异步响应

    3K51

    R语言分布滞后线性和非线性模型(DLMs和DLNMs)分析时间序列数据

    现在,这些预测已存储pred1.pm,可以通过特定的方法对其进行绘制。...参数cumul指示是否必须绘制以前保存在pred1.pm的增量累积关联。结果如图1a-1b所示。置信区间被设置为参数ci的默认值“ area”。..., main="5个滞后的总体累积关联") 第一个语句中,参数ci =“ bars”指示与图1a-1b的默认“区域”不同,置信区间用条形图表示。...例如,我们可以描述超过低阈值高阈值1°C的风险增加。用户可以重复上述步骤执行此分析。 示例3:二维DLNM 在前面的例子,空气污染(分别为PM10和O3)的影响被假定为完全线性高于阈值的线性。...图3a-3b的曲线图提供了二维暴露-滞后-反应关联的综合总结,但其预测值滞后的特定值下提供关联信息的能力有限。此外,由于三维图和等高线图中未报告估计关联的不确定性,因此它们也仅限于推理目的。

    2.7K30

    Node.js运用socket.io实现智能回复机器人聊天室功能

    众所周知,Java强计算,而Node强IO,Node后端开发,时常会遇到要求做聊天室和智能回复机器人的功能,这也正是Node的强项,今天给大家介绍一下Node中使用socket.io实现聊天室与智能机器人的原理...,实际的运用,我们可以服务端接收到客户端发送的关键词,然后拿关键词去数据库查询得到相关的信息返回给客户端。...关于智能回复机器人的具体实现可以看看我写的这篇博客:《Express结合Socket.io实现智能回复机器人》 io.emit() 为将消息发送给所连接服务器的人,即聊天室的原理,实际的应用,每次将接收到的数据汇总后派发给所有连接服务器的人...关于聊天室的具体实现可以看看我写的这篇博客:《Express结合Socket.io实现聊天室功能》 以下是客户端代码的基本实现。 Node.jsSocket.io的使用<

    1.2K20

    Postman教程-Pre-request Script和Tests脚本进阶

    下面介绍一下postman,一些脚本的常见用法: responseBody 等价于response.text,表示接口请求的响应体,类型为string,如果返回的字符串是json格式的,可以使用JSON.parse.../ 检查接口响应结果的内容是否正确(返回json时) pm.test("返回结果内容断言", function () { var jsonData = pm.response.json();...,添加类似jenkinspipeline的这种step的描述的话,有助于报告中体现的会更加详细,知道具体是哪一种断言不通过,Test Results的显示如下: ?...Pre-request Script还是Tests执行的脚本,返回的是字符串“prerequest” “test”。...回调接收两个参数,其中一个错误(如果有的话),另一个是SDK兼容的响应。 ② 该方法可以预请求测试脚本中使用。

    1.4K20

    从头搭建一个在线聊天室(四)

    今天继续完善我们的在线聊天室 TODO 定时清理过期消息 禁言功能 踢人功能 对接聊天机器人 清理过期消息 由于我们需要定时清理 redis 中保存的聊天记录,那么就需要一个定时任务。...score 是否处于过期时间,是,则删除。...同时这里取了个巧,“解禁”的时候,只是传入 b_time 为1,这样1秒之后,用户就自动从 redis 过期了,也就成功解禁了。 最后,再来处理聊天室的消息,禁言的用户,当然不能再发消息啦。...踢人 如果在聊天室,这个人真的让人忍无可忍,那么踢人就是最好的办法了。...luobodazahui.top:8889/api/chat/' 6        chat_text = requests.get(base_url + info).text 7        return chat_text 函数调用聊天机器人

    82621

    ROS2极简总结-核心概念(一)

    呈现ROS系统通信 图的参与者为节点 节点通常可以订阅发布数据 2 节点 机器人系统具备单一、模块化目标的元件。...基于机器人操作系统的机器人应用弥补资源受限的微控制器和更大处理器之间的差距。...4 主题和消息 主题 异步通信 一个主题的多个并发发布者和订阅者 单个节点可以发布和订阅多个主题 像“聊天室(chat room)”一样工作 不是特定的收件人 例如:激光扫描数据、图像、机器人位置、.....通过寻找可用的工作来协调节点和回调组,并将其分派给一个多个线程 订阅回调 定时器回调 服务回调 客户端响应 实现基于线程/并发方案的协调 默认执行器 rclpy.init(args=args)...talker = Talker() rclpy.spin(talker) 内置执行器 SingleThreadedExecutor - 调用 executor.spin() 的线程运行回调

    1.1K10

    Node 运用Socket.io实现智能回复机器人聊天室功能

    众所周知,Java强计算,而Node强IO,Node后端开发,时常会遇到要求做聊天室和智能回复机器人的功能,这也正是Node的强项,今天给大家介绍一下Node中使用socket.io实现聊天室与智能机器人的原理...,实际的运用,我们可以服务端接收到客户端发送的关键词,然后拿关键词去数据库查询得到相关的信息返回给客户端。...关于智能回复机器人的具体实现可以看看我写的这篇博客:《Express结合Socket.io实现智能回复机器人》 io.emit() 为将消息发送给所连接服务器的人,即聊天室的原理,实际的应用,每次将接收到的数据汇总后派发给所有连接服务器的人...关于聊天室的具体实现可以看看我写的这篇博客:《Express结合Socket.io实现聊天室功能》 以下是客户端代码的基本实现。 Node.jsSocket.io的使用<

    60220

    手把手教你用宝塔搭建Fiora聊天室 – 学金融的文史哲小生

    官网文档地址 项目演示:聊天室地址 记得先换源(一键换源): bash <(curl -sSL https://img.caoyongzhuo.cn/gh/SuperManito/LinuxMirrors...pgp/server-5.0.asc 2.安装 MongoDB 包 sudo yum install -y mongodb-org 3.请将以下exclude指令添加到您的/etc/yum.conf文件...pm2 ls # 查看 pm2 fiora 日志 pm2 logs fiora 四、域名反代 宝塔面板中新建网站 然后配置HTTPS(SSL证书) 打开配置文件,将文件内容替换为如下内容 将chat.caoyongzhuo.cn...server_name chat.caoyongzhuo.cn; root /www/wwwroot/chat.caoyongzhuo.cn; #SSL-START SSL相关配置,请勿删除修改下一行带注释的...fiora项目 pm2 ls #查看运行的项目 pm2 save #保证重启VPS时候pm2也自启动 项目演示:聊天室地址

    79010

    『Postman入门万字长文』| 从工具简介、环境部署、脚本应用、Collections使用到接口自动化测试详细过程

    响应是否为2XX,是为真,否为假pm.response.to.be.redirection响应是否为3XX,是为真,否为假 pm.response.to.be.clientError 响应是否为4XX...,是为真,否为假pm.response.to.be.serverError 响应是否为5XX,是为真,否为假pm.response.to.be.error响应是否为4XX5XX,是为真,否为假pm.response.to.be.ok...响应是否为200,是为真,否为假pm.response.to.be.accepted响应是否为202,是为真,否为假pm.response.to.be.badRequest 响应是否为400,是为真...响应是否为404,是为真,否为假pm.response.to.be.rateLimited 响应是否为429,是为真,否为假示例如下:pm.test( "状态码是201",function()...主要是对请求的分组和分类;可将项目中的每个事件业务流串起来,将相关的模块分类,保存在集合,方便维护和管理。

    2.9K30
    领券